For a pastor's anniversary, appropriate scriptures often include Hebrews 13:7, which encourages honoring those who lead and teach, and 1 Thessalonians 5:12-13, which speaks to recognizing and appreciating church leaders. Additionally, Jeremiah 3:15 highlights God's promise to give shepherds who will guide with wisdom and understanding. These verses can serve as a foundation for celebrating the pastor's contributions and commitment to the congregation.

One scripture that emphasizes the importance of blessing and supporting your pastor is 1 Timothy 5:17-18, which states that elders who lead well should be considered worthy of double honor, especially those who work hard in preaching and teaching. Additionally, Galatians 6:6 encourages believers to share all good things with their teacher. These verses highlight the biblical principle of honoring and supporting those who shepherd the church.
When a pastor asks for the ring to be blessed during a wedding ceremony, they often refer to scriptures that emphasize love and commitment. A common passage is 1 Corinthians 13:4-7, which describes the nature of love. Additionally, the pastor may reference Genesis 2:24, which speaks about the union of husband and wife, highlighting the sacredness of the marriage covenant. These scriptures underscore the significance of the rings as symbols of unending love and commitment.
For your pastor's aide ministry anniversary, consider hosting a celebratory service that includes testimonials from church members about the impact of the ministry. You could also organize a special dinner or potluck where attendees can share their favorite memories and achievements. Additionally, creating a scrapbook or video montage highlighting past events and milestones would serve as a meaningful keepsake. Finally, consider inviting a guest speaker to inspire and encourage the ministry's future endeavors.

A pastor anniversary is a special celebration that honors the years of dedicated service and leadership a pastor has provided to their congregation and community. It typically marks significant milestones, such as the completion of a certain number of years in ministry, and serves as an opportunity for the church to express gratitude, reflect on the pastor's contributions, and strengthen the bond between the pastor and the congregation. The occasion often includes special services, testimonials, and community gatherings to celebrate the pastor's impact and commitment.
